MPs stand in silence for Covid victims in House of Commons
The Speaker interrupted the business of the House of Commons to join many across the UK to stand in silence.
The moment was to mark one year since Britain went into a national lockdown on 23 March 2020.
Sir Lindsay Hoyle said "the country is united" as he thanked NHS, transport and shop workers.
